Circular saw blade YATO YT-60577 — 1 pc
YATO YT-60577 circular saw blade is a single replacement blade intended for use with compatible circular saws. Manufactured from Widia with tungsten carbide teeth and brass brazing, the blade is suitable for cutting wet and dry wood as well as wood-based panels. Its BA-type alternate toothing balances fast material removal with smooth cutting performance, making it a practical spare for workshops and construction sites where a dedicated wood-cutting blade is required.
The Widia body with tungsten carbide overlay on the teeth provides extended cutting life and resistance to wear when working with wood and engineered panels. Brass brazed forks increase joint strength between teeth and rim, improving reliability under repeated use. BA-type alternate toothing delivers a compromise between rip and crosscut performance, allowing both accurate and relatively fast cuts. Supplied as a single piece, the blade is ready to mount as a replacement without additional preparation.
Before fitting the blade, ensure the circular saw is disconnected from power and the arbor lock or spindle brake is engaged. Mount the blade following the saw manufacturer's instructions, checking rotation direction marks on the blade and saw. Tighten the blade nut to the specified torque for your machine and verify the blade is secure and runs true before use. During cutting, use appropriate feed rates and keep guards and safety devices in place. Allow the blade to cool between extended cuts to maintain carbide life.
Use the blade primarily for woodworking tasks with compatible circular saws and avoid cutting abrasive materials or ferrous metals. Maintain sharpness by avoiding excessive heat and pitch buildup; clean resin deposits and inspect teeth for damage regularly. Match blade diameter and arbor size to the saw and replace the blade when cutting performance or safety is compromised.
